ChatGPT是由OpenAI创建的人工智能聊天服务。用户对其功能和生成类似人类的内容的能力给予了广泛的认可。ChatGPT利用开源数据,并允许开发者通过OpenAI的API在其应用程序中使用该模型,这让很多用户疑惑ChatGPT是否是开源的?
如果你也有同样的疑问,那么你来对地方了。在本文中,我们将讨论OpenAI的ChatGPT以及这个受欢迎的人工智能聊天机器人是开源还是闭源。此外,我们还列出了ChatGPT的一些开源替代品。
ChatGPT是开源的吗?
不,ChatGPT不是开源的,因为这个聊天机器人的源代码是OpenAI拥有的。ChatGPT基于OpenAI的GPT语言模型,这是一个私有的API。尽管如此,ChatGPT仍然使用开源数据。
GPT是开源的吗?
GPT是由OpenAI开发的,但并不是开源的。OpenAI的GPT是一个私有的语言模型API,这意味着GPT不是开源的。尽管如此,如果你是一个AI开发者,想要在自己的项目中使用GPT,那么你将无法这样做。
不过,OpenAI允许开发者使用经过审查的版本的语言模型GPT-3 API。开发者可以将GPT-3作为API使用,但需要注意的是,他们将无法访问源代码,只能使用文档。用户还可以加入等候名单,以获得访问OpenAI最新语言模型GPT-4的权限。
OpenAI是开源的吗?
OpenAI的ChatGPT最初是作为一个开源项目创建的,这也是为什么它被命名为“开放”AI的原因。它是一个非盈利公司,旨在作为谷歌的对立力量。但现在,它已经变成了一个闭源的、以最大利润为目标的公司,实际上受到微软的控制。
OpenAI最初是作为一个开源项目创建的(这是我将其命名为“开放”AI的原因),是一个非盈利公司,旨在作为谷歌的对立力量。但现在,它已经变成了一个闭源的、以最大利润为目标的公司,实际上受到微软的控制。这与我当初的意图完全不同。
ChatGPT API是开源的吗?
ChatGPT不是一个开源模型,但是通过OpenAI的API可以使用它,这使得开发者可以在应用程序中利用该模型,而无需下载和训练模型。API允许用户将模型用于各种自然语言处理任务,如内容生成、翻译、回答复杂问题等。
OpenAI最近发布了GPT-4语言模型,作为API提供给开发者构建服务和应用程序。用户可以通过提供个人信息(如姓名、电子邮件、组织ID等)加入等候名单。虽然ChatGPT不是开源的,但OpenAI提供了多种方法供开发者使用该模型,例如API和预训练权重,以及通过研究论文提供的洞察力,帮助用户了解模型及其功能。
ChatGPT可免费访问吗?
OpenAI的基本版本聊天机器人可以免费使用。但要使用ChatGPT API,用户需要购买GPT-3.5 turbo用户的令牌(了解更多信息请参阅ChatGPT Turbo mode),价格为每1,000个令牌0.002美元。你可以 access ChatGPT 4 for Free here。
pricing of GPT-4 API的价格从每1,000个“提示”令牌的0.03美元起,上下文长度为8,000个令牌,抽样令牌的价格为每1,000个令牌0.06美元。
32,000个上下文长度的价格从每1,000个提示令牌的0.06美元起。而抽样令牌的价格范围为每1,000个令牌0.12美元。
有哪些开源ChatGPT的替代品?
以下是一些可以供用户使用的开源ChatGPT替代品:Open-source ChatGPT Alternatives
OpenChatKit
OpenChatkit是一个开源的聊天模型,使用约4300万条指令进行训练,支持推理、知识、多轮对话和生成答案。它在Apache-2.0许可下发布,用户可以完全访问模型权重、源代码和训练数据集,因为目标是以社区为驱动。
该模型使用了约200亿个参数,适用于指令和对话。OpenChatkit在汇总、分类、生成表格和对话等各种任务上表现出色。
Vicuna
Vicuna是ChatGPT的另一个优秀的开源替代品。该模型使用了在ShareGPT.com上收集的用户对话进行了微调LLaMA。ShareGPT.com是一个允许用户进行对话的社区网站。
与Google Bard和OpenAI的ChatGPT等其他AI聊天机器人相比,该模型具有超过90%的质量水平。使得Vicuna成为寻找与ChatGPT功能相当的顶级开源模型之一。
GP4Tall
GPTall是一个社区驱动的任务,使用了一系列策划好的文字语料库进行了训练,包括故事、代码、描述和多轮对话。为了开启开源模型,该公司提供了模型权重、数据集、训练代码和数据策划过程。
此外,还开发了一个4位量化版本的模型,可以在用户的笔记本上运行。用户甚至可以使用Python客户端来运行模型推理。
Bloom
Bloom是另一个开源的LLMS模型,与OpenAI的ChatGPT相当。它能够在46种语言和13种编程语言中执行各种任务。它使用了超过1760亿个参数。Bloom的开发由BigScience协作完成,BigScience是一个活跃的开放研究合作机构,旨在公开发布LLMs。
Alpaca
Alpaca是一个开源语言模型,声称可以与OpenAI的ChatGPT竞争。它体积较小,任何人都可以复现,并展示了与OpenAI的ChatGPT和微软的Bing Chat类似的功能。Alpaca的微调是通过LLaMD 7B模型对52K个遵循指令的演示进行的。
总结
ChatGPT不是一个开源模型。然而,开发者仍然可以利用OpenAI的API,在他们的应用程序中使用该模型。但如果你正在寻找ChatGPT的开源替代品,那么上面提到的是所有顶级的开源模型,你可以将其作为OpenAI的ChatGPT的替代选择。